Located in a typical New Albany subdivision is this not-so-typical cabin, for sale for $249,000. Its pyramidal-hip roof is made from copper that has aged, giving it its green hue.
In true cabin style, the two bedroom, two bath home features lots of wood paneling and a stone fireplace, although its mostly carpeted. The main floor features a living room, kitchen, dining room and office.
The primary bedroom is located upstairs in an owners suite with a skylight, bathroom and two closets. In the basement, youll find the second bedroom as well as a family room.
The house also features a deck facing the woods, which is shaded by trumpet vine during the summer.
The real estate listing for this home says that this is the houses first time on the market in decades.
